How frequently should your pet get groomed?
Grooming requirements for your pet will vary depending on the dog’s habbits, breed and fur. Generally, short haired dogs such as Beagles, Bulldogs and Labradors require less grooming compared to dogs with long coats including Poodles, Border Collies and Pomeranians. Normally, most pet parents book frequent grooming about once a month. For pups and dogs who have not been groomed yet, more regular grooming at home should be done to get the pet used to being handled and to prevent grooming issues into adulthood.
